The update improved how the software handled incoming session requests, particularly regarding the "Accept" or "Ignore" logic, reducing the chance of a user accidentally accepting a session due to UI lag.

AnyDesk 5.3.3 is a stable legacy release of the popular remote desktop software, specifically designed to address stability and user interface (UI) bugs found in previous versions of the 5.x branch. While more recent versions like AnyDesk 8.0+ are available, version 5.3.3 remains relevant for users on older operating systems or those requiring specific compatibility with legacy infrastructure.
